PowerPoint is a program that that is usually used for presentations, but can also be used for a game. Trivia games can be created using PowerPoint, as each slide can advance the trivia game. You can teach students to create their own PowerPoint trivia games, and then the class can play the games to learn, review or practice for a test. Divide students into groups of three or four, and assign a theme or topic to each group. Give each group of students a computer with PowerPoint on it. Turn on your own projector and computer and lead the entire class through a general lesson on PowerPoint. Teach students how to begin a new document. Show students how to type on the slides to create a card they can read. Give students Information on how to color the background of the slides to look like they’d like them to look, or to install a theme for all of their slides.
